Workspace management features: Scale and secure your business

Each workspace member has a role, which determines the scope of what they can do in Pumble. The available roles are:

  1. Owner — retains total control over the entire workspace, can transfer ownership to another user. 
  2. Administrator — can send or revoke invitations, create new channels, and manage account roles. 
  3. User — can create channels and participate in them but cannot access and manage administration settings.
  4. Guest — can access only pre-selected channels, not the entire workspace. Available on the Business and Enterprise plans. 

For workspace Owners and Administrators, Pumble serves as a digital HQ for steering everything in the workspace in the right direction. The granular administrative controls grant you the ability to adjust:

  • Messaging permissions: Determine who can use @here and @channel mentions
  • Channel permissions: Manage posting permissions, including who can archive or delete channels. 
  • Invitation permissions: Allow only Admins or Owners to send out invites to new members. 

This level of detail has a twofold function. First, it ensures that the workspace stays organized, even as the number of users increases. Second, it’s an additional security layer that enforces strict access control and data protection.

How can I try out the paid features?

Pumble’s 7-day free trial gives you the opportunity to take all of the app’s features on a test run. You can activate the trial via the Upgrade button in the top left corner of your workspace. No credit card is required.

How do I manage user permissions in Pumble?

In Pumble, user permissions depend on role-based access and admin controls. The roles within Pumble — Owner, Administrator, User, and Guest — each have a specific set of permissions. You can upgrade or downgrade user permissions from the Workspace Settings section.
